Collecting Evidence
To succeed in a truck collision injury case, lawyers for victims and families typically require evidence that proves that the crash occurred and who is financially accountable. This could include witness statements and photographs as well as medical records.
It is essential to gather evidence in any personal injury case. It is more important when it involves large commercial trucks. These crashes are unique and require additional evidence to support an injury claim.
A large part of this is gathering information from the trucker attorney as well as the trucking company. The records should be requested by a lawyer representing the victim as quickly as it is possible.
This kind of evidence can be extremely beneficial to the victim's legal team. It could provide valuable insight into the behavior of the driver and his habits which could be used to support a claim for damages. The data collected by the truck's electronic data collection systems specifically, can provide important information regarding how a crash occurred.
Cell phone data is another kind of evidence that can be helpful in a case. The information from a driver's phone can provide valuable information into their driving habits prior to the moment of an accident.
The lawyer representing the victim of a crash must ensure that the data is secure. They need to immediately take action to ensure it doesn't disappear or get deleted before they are able to access it.
The other critical evidence that a truck accident victim's lawyer could request is the record of the maintenance and inspection of the truck. These documents can be used to prove carelessness and negligence by the trucking company. They could also expose the violations of the law that could be a factor in the claim for compensation.
It's also vital to keep a record of any witnesses who were present at the scene of the crash, since they could provide additional information into the causes of a crash. Also the names and contact details for these witnesses can be crucial in establishing an evidence case in the future.
Filing a Lawsuit
If you suffer injuries in an accident with a truck, you have the legal right to file a lawsuit. This is an effective way to get compensation for your injuries. It is not recommended to start a lawsuit without the assistance of a skilled attorney. A lawyer will be able to gather evidence, examine the circumstances of your accident , and assist you to obtain financial compensation.
A lawsuit is a formal legal process that involves the filing of a complaint by a plaintiff and a defendant defending. The complaint is a statement of the facts of the case, which a jury or judge must determine. The court can award monetary damages as well as enforce a rights or impose a permanent order to prevent further harm from occurring.
The first step in a lawsuit is filing the complaint. This can be done via the internet, or by mail. It will contain the full details of the accident , as well as your claim for damages. The defendant must respond to your complaint within 30 days.
Then, your lawyer will then draft a statement of specifics, which will include all the costs associated with your injuries. This includes medical bills as well as lost earnings. any other expenses incurred due to your injury.
It is also necessary to provide proof of the damages you want to claim to be compensated. This can include records of expenses for hospitalization as well as lost wages and other out-of-pocket expenses that you incurred as a result of the trucking accident.
Non-economic damages are another kind of damage that you can claim in a personal injury lawsuit. These damages are not always tied to dollar value. These damages include suffering and pain and emotional distress, disability, or disfigurement.
In some cases punitive damages can be available to victims. These damages are meant to penalize the defendant and can be awarded even if the plaintiff doesn't receive any funds.
